if I did the work done by the force along that segment,
-
what is the integral of F·dr?
-
So, let's take a tiny portion of that,
-
looks like this, right,
-
that's dr, it's got a dx, and it's got a dy.
-
Now, you notice that as this segment becomes very small
-
dy / dx is a slope;
-
therefore, dy will be dy / dx times dx.
-
In other words, dx and dy are not independent
-
if they're moving in a particular direction.
-
I hope you understand that.
-
You want to follow a certain curve.
